
Samsung Electronics has officially launched One UI 8, bringing a host of innovative features designed to enhance the user experience across its Galaxy devices. This latest software update introduces multimodal AI capabilities alongside a sleek new design tailored for both smartphones and foldable devices. The rollout begins with the Galaxy S25 series, followed by the Galaxy S24 series, Galaxy Z Fold6, Galaxy Z Flip6, and Galaxy S24 FE. Additional eligible devices are expected to receive the update later this year. One UI 8 harnesses the power of multimodal AI to seamlessly integrate visual, auditory, and contextual inputs, streamlining daily interactions for users. Among the standout features are Gemini Live, which facilitates real-time communication and contextual insights, and Circle to Search with Google, offering instant in-game assistance and live translations across various apps. The Now Bar and Now Brief functions provide users with real-time updates on app activities, media progress, and personalized reminders. Security enhancements are also a key focus in this update. Samsung has introduced Knox Enhanced Encrypted Protection (KEEP), which creates app-specific encrypted storage, and Knox Matrix, which automatically signs devices out of accounts when high-risk threats are detected. Furthermore, the upgraded Secure Wi-Fi employs post-quantum cryptography (PQC) to safeguard against emerging cyber threats. One UI 8 optimizes the interface for different device sizes, particularly benefiting larger Galaxy tablets and foldables. New functionalities include the AI Results View, allowing users to keep AI-generated results visible without disrupting their primary content, and improved Multi Window capabilities for effortless drag-and-drop of AI-created text and images into ongoing workflows. Creative tasks are made easier with tools like Drawing Assist and Writing Assist, while users can enjoy features such as Portrait Studio for generating pet portraits and Call Captions for real-time transcription during calls. Customization options now include FlexWindow wallpapers, emojis, and clock designs, alongside a fresh interface with Liquid Glass effects for watch faces and widgets. The update is set to begin this week for the Galaxy S25 lineup, with plans for a gradual expansion to more models around the globe in the coming months. Samsung emphasizes that One UI 8 represents a significant step toward democratizing AI, equipping millions of users with advanced tools while ensuring their privacy remains a top priority.
